Office Renovation Project – Linear Channel Lighting System

Project Background

The project involved the renovation of a modern office workspace in Europe. The original lighting system used traditional LED panel lights installed within a suspended ceiling.

During the renovation, the client decided to redesign the office environment with a more open and contemporary interior style.

Solution: Linear Channel Lighting System

The new solution needed to provide:

  • Strong and uniform lighting for daily office work
  • A modern lighting design that enhances the interior space
  • Flexibility to create customized lighting layouts
  • High energy efficiency for long-term operational savings

To meet these requirements, the project adopted the Linear Channel Lighting System, a suspended linear luminaire designed for modern office environments.

Key Technical Features

1.High Efficiency Lighting Performance

The linear luminaire delivers high luminous efficacy of up to 185 lm/W, providing strong illumination while maintaining excellent energy efficiency.

2.Flexible Lighting Design with Connectors

The connectors use the same LED modules as the main linear fixtures, the lighting remains visually uniform across the entire installation.

3.Adjustable CCT and Power

Both the linear luminaires and connector modules support CCT adjustable and power adjustable functions.

Final Results

After the renovation, the office environment achieved a significant visual and functional upgrade.

The suspended linear lighting system created a clean and modern architectural lighting effect, enhancing the overall appearance of the workspace while providing strong and consistent illumination across desks and collaboration areas.

Client Feedback

The client expressed strong satisfaction with the final lighting result.

They particularly appreciated the modern aesthetic created by the suspended linear lighting, which significantly improved the visual atmosphere of the office compared with the previous panel lighting system.
